Output 93aecfbabe451683f6eca80ed8be8ea5a4b31a76ec59f6daabdddad85b6fb176:0

value
44295
script pubkey
OP_0 OP_PUSHBYTES_20 839c2f1c5a7f82ff127fd4ef9d51be80df41573a
address
bc1qswwz78z607p07ynl6nhe65d7sr05z4e6dgz6a9
transaction
93aecfbabe451683f6eca80ed8be8ea5a4b31a76ec59f6daabdddad85b6fb176
confirmations
145409
spent
true